Fun Single Player Game

mindthump

Pick an Old One to battle, gather your team of investigators and go at it! It’s pretty easy to play, with rich in-game help. There are some differences from the board game, but they are pretty minor. The investigators are limited until you unlock or buy them, but it’s enough to have a good game. Obviously, some combinations of investigators are better than others; but again, that contributes to the fun. Be aware this game is all about the dice rolls. Crappy rolls will beat the best team, and vice versa. I’m still terrible at it, but I found: You need to take out effects like monster generation and dice locks ASAP, or it will add up fast. Go for the Elder Signs whenever possible. Use the investigator’s abilities and inventory items early and often, especially clues. More dice is better. Fun but beware expansions

careenmdeckard

This is a great game as far as it goes, entertaining and challenging. It's immersive and doesn't get old. But the expansions suffer from gimmicky design decisions. Example: one expansion forces you to gather supplies for an Alaskan expedition instead of Elder Signs at first. No supplies = constant health drain. But a random, unavoidable event in the latter stages can make you lose all the supplies you gathered for no reason, involuntarily and immediately. After 45 minutes strategizing you lose the scenario in an instant. Good play isn't as import as dumb luck. I'd say get the base game but only devotees need bother with more.
